微軟將在Windows中棄用VBScript
點擊關(guān)注公眾號,Java干貨 及時送達
出品 | OSC開源社區(qū)(ID:oschina2013)
微軟宣布棄用 VBScript,并計劃在未來的 Windows 版本中逐步淘汰該腳本語言?!癡BScript 在從操作系統(tǒng)中移除之前,將作為按需功能提供?!?/span>
按需功能是 Windows 操作系統(tǒng)中的可選功能,如 .NET Framework(.NetFx3)、Hyper-V 和 Windows Subsystem for Linux,這些功能默認情況下不會安裝,但可以在必要時隨時添加。

VBScript(也稱為 Visual Basic Script 或 Microsoft Visual Basic Scripting Edition)是一種類似于 Visual Basic 或 Visual Basic for Applications (VBA) 的腳本語言,可追溯到 1996 年。
VBScript 基于 pre.NetNet Basic,可以看作是 VB 語言的簡化版,它具有原語言容易學習的特性。這種語言廣泛應(yīng)用于網(wǎng)頁和 ASP 程序制作,同時還可以直接作為一個可執(zhí)行程序,用于調(diào)試簡單的 VB 語句非常方便。VBScript 與 Internet Explorer 捆綁,將活動腳本集成到 Windows 環(huán)境中,并通過 Windows 腳本與主機應(yīng)用程序通信。
盡管微軟官方并未對此做出解釋,但其棄用 VBScript 的的部分原因可能是出于安全考慮。科技媒體 Bleeping Computer 認為,此舉旨在減少日益猖獗的利用各種 Windows 和 Office 功能進行感染的惡意軟件活動。惡意行為者曾使用 VBScript 將惡意軟件分發(fā)到受害者的計算機上,包括 Lokibot、Emotet、Qbot 等臭名昭著的惡意軟件,以及最近的 DarkGate 惡意軟件等。
在 2018 年,微軟將對 AMSI 的支持擴展到了 Office 365 應(yīng)用程序,遏制了利用 VBA 宏的攻擊。隨后,微軟禁用了 Excel 4.0 (XLM) 宏,引入了 XLM 宏保護,強制默認阻止 VBA Office 宏,并開始在全球 Microsoft 365 租戶中默認阻止不受信任的 XLL 加載項。
相關(guān)鏈接:https://learn.microsoft.com/en-us/windows/whats-new/deprecated-features

往 期 推 薦
3、小米自研“MIOS”再上熱搜,MIUI 14成收官之作?【文末送書】
4、面試官:為什么 HashMap 的加載因子是0.75?徹底懵逼了。。
6、Git 不要只會 pull 和 push,試試這 5 條提高效率的命令!
點 分 享
點 收 藏
點 點 贊
點在看
